Kamil Ziyarat (book)

Moreover, Kamil al-Ziyarat provides insights into the ethical ramifications of visitation. The author articulates that ziyarat is not solely an act of devotion; it demands an ethical comportment that imbues the pilgrim’s life beyond the pilgrimage. The teachings exhort individuals to embody principles such as compassion, respect, and justice in their daily interactions. This holistic integration of ethical behavior and spiritual practice stands as a cornerstone for Shia theology, exemplifying how spiritual aspirations should manifest in one’s earthly existence.

Beyond the spiritual and ethical dimensions, Kamil al-Ziyarat unveils the concept of intercession. It posits that the Imams hold a privileged status in the hereafter, capable of interceding on behalf of those who faithfully visit their graves. This theological stance is pivotal within Shia doctrine, as it enfolds the act of ziyarat within a broader metaphysical context, reinforcing the belief in an active, engaged divinity that remains intimately connected with creation. This notion is particularly alluring, as it elevates the act of visitation from a simple ritual to a multidimensional engagement with the sacred.
